By using the auxiliary field method, the theory is rewritten into a pseudoscalar-tensor theory with Einstein-Hilbert action and canonical kinetic and potential terms for a pseudoscalar field. The introduced field is called Einstein-Cartan pseudoscalaron. If the potential energy of the Einstein-Cartan pseudoscalaron dominates the energy density of the early universe, it causes inflationary expansion.
